WebA Magic Square is a series of numbers arranged in a square so that (at least) the values in each row, each column and both diagonals add up to the same total (T). Although repeat values are sometimes permitted, the most elegant magic squares have different values in each cell. Basic Magic Squares use the series of whole numbers from 1 to n ... Web1)Draw a 6 x 6 empty square. 2)Draw a bold line after the third square, Horizontally and vertically. 3).Now the 6 x 6 magic square will be divided into four 3 x 3 Magic squares. 4) Start filling the 3 x 3 magic square on the top left with numbers 1 to 9. and top right from 19 to 27, bottom left with 28 to 36 and bottom right with 10 to 18. WebOne way to 'cheat' is to make up a magic square using whole numbers and then divide them all by the same number. The resulting fractions will make a magic square. You can see we did that with 7/6, 4/3 and 3/2.
